4 Bedroom House located on land adjacent to 3 Westfield Grove in Gosforth. A rectangular plot to the south. The plot forms part of the current garden space although the majority is covered in tarmac and relates to the former use when the property was once a school, the tarmac area being the school yard. Resubmission of previously refused application Ref 2014/1637/01/DET
